摘要
Niobium sulphide supported catalysts can reach catalytic activities higher than those of classical MoS2 based catalysts. However, the nature of the support and the sulfurizing agent are of prime importance. Depending on the preparation and the activation method, dispersed particles of different entities such as NbS3, NbS2 and Nb1-yS can be identified using the EXAFS technique. In this work, relations between structural arrangement and catalytic activity are discussed; species with cation clustering are shown to be particularly active.
